ECON 103
Principles of Microeconomics
Units: 1.5, Hours: 3-1
The principles of microeconomic analysis with special reference to the theory of demand, the theory of the firm and the theory of distribution.
Notes: - Principles of Math 12, Pre-Calculus 12 or MATH 120 recommended.
- Credit will be granted for only one of 103, 201, ADMN 310, ENGR 280 taken before May 2012.
- 103 cannot be taken concurrently with 100.
Undergraduate course in Economics offered by the Department of Economics in the Faculty of Social Sciences.
